Overcoming Resistance to PARP Inhibitors in BRCA-Mutated Cancers: Mechanisms and Therapeutic Strategies.

The tumor suppressor genes BRCA1 and BRCA2 are essential for homologous recombination (HR) repair. Mutations in BRCA1/2 compromise HR repair efficacy, resulting in heightened susceptibility of tumor cells to poly (ADP-ribose) polymerase inhibitors (PARPi) via synthetic lethality. To date, several PARPi have been approved for BRCA-mutated and HR-deficient tumors, but acquired resistance and cumulative toxicity continue to limit their long-term clinical benefit. This narrative review offers an updated mechanistic model of PARPi action and categorizes resistance mechanisms by clinical relevance and evidentiary strength. Importantly, we distinguish between standard combination therapies in the PARPi-naïve setting and interventions explicitly tailored for PARPi-exposed or PARPi-resistant disease. Building on this distinction, we propose a biomarker-guided framework that links specific resistance phenotypes to appropriate specimen types, detection assays, and candidate interventions. Through this evidence-based clinical framework, we aim to clarify the current therapeutic landscape, improve data interpretation, and guide prospective trial design.
